The Digby Harbour Port Association (DHPA) is a not for profit business registered with the Province of Nova Scotia. Incorporated in 2004, the DHPA has a Board of up to a dozen members providing oversight to the operations of the facility. The commercial customers of the wharf are the focus of DHPA operations.

Vance Hazelton
Chairman
Vance is a businessman with over 40 years as an owner/operator of a scallop fishing operation. He has been a director and past chairman of the Full-bay Scallop Association, and was a director of Skate Canada Nova Scotia for 15 years.
Vance served as director for the Digby Harbour Port Association since 2009, and currently holds the position of Chairman.
Jason Denton
Vice-Chair
Jason owns and operates the MV ‘Faith Alone’ – lobster fishing in district 34. Jason is a ten year member of the Coast Guard Auxiliary.
Jason has been serving on the DHPA Board since 2015 and currently hold the position of Vice-Chairman.
